The article currently states that 'He had written more than 50 academic papers by 2016' (First paragraph in section 'economic career'.) However, he appears in Scopus (accessed June 14, 2024), as a coauthor of only one article, published in 1998, cited below.
The evidence cited for his 'more than 50 articles' is a short World Economic Forum bio (ref. 16) that is not itself supported by any further information.
Please change the phrase
'He had written more than 50 academic papers by 2016'
to read
'It has been publicly claimed that he has written more than 50 academic papers (ref16). However, according to the Scopus database, he appears only as a coauthor on a single academic paper, about the Argentinian telephone industry, published in 1998 (cite1998article).'
La disputabilidad en la industria telefonica Argentina' Beker, V., Rozenwurcel, G., Cenzon, E., Galperin, C., Milei, J. Desarrollo Economico, 1998, 38(150), pp. 566–592
